使用express连接http

node_bin -
使用express连接http
const express = require("express");
 
// 创建http实例
const app = express();
 
app.use((req,res,next) => {
   console.log('请求开始...', req.method,req.url);
   next(); 
})
 
app.use((req,res,next) => {
   req.cookie = {
     userId: 'aaa111'
   }
   next()
})
 
app.use('/api', (req,res,next) => {
   console.log('处理/api路由');
   next();
})
app.get('/api', (req,res,next) => {
   console.log('get处理/api路由');
   next();
})
app.post('/api', (req,res,next) => {
   console.log('post处理/api路由');
   next();
});
 
app.use((req, res, next) => {
    console.log('处理 404')
    res.json({
        errno: -1,
        msg: '404 not fount'
    })
})
 
app.listen(3000, () => {
    console.log('server is running on port 3000')
})
特别申明:本文内容来源网络,版权归原作者所有,如有侵权请立即与我们联系(cy198701067573@163.com),我们将及时处理。

Tags 标签

node.jsexpress

扩展阅读

加个好友,技术交流

1628738909466805.jpg